How much do environmental assistant project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for environmental assistant project manager in Milwaukee, WI is $71,985.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,700.00 and $86,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an environmental assistant project manager do?

An environmental assistant project manager supports environmental projects by coordinating tasks, monitoring progress, and ensuring compliance with regulations. They often assist with data collection, report preparation, and communication between teams, using tools like project management software. This role typically requires knowledge of environmental policies and strong organizational skills.

The Environmental Assistant Project Manager oversees environmental projects, coordinating teams and managing schedules, while the Environmental Technician focuses on field data collection and sampling. Both roles require environmental certifications and work in similar settings, but the Assistant Project Manager has more project management responsibilities, whereas the Technician concentrates on technical fieldwork.

Can I be an environmental assistant project manager with no experience?

Environmental Assistant Project Managers typically need some related experience or education in environmental science, project management, or a related field. Entry-level positions may be available for those with strong organizational skills and relevant certifications, but most employers prefer candidates with prior experience or training in environmental projects. Gaining knowledge of environmental regulations and project management tools can improve your chances of qualifying for such roles.

Job description

Assistant Project Manager

NAGEL Architects + Engineers has an opportunity for a Assistant Project Manager to join our team!

NAGEL is a growing Architecture and Engineering firm looking for a confident, experienced design professional with a passion for excellence in the design industry. We need your help to become the leading architecture and engineering firm focused on sustainable community-focused building design.


Job Summary:

The Assistant Project Manager coordinates and manages the project team to ensure the project budget, schedule, and design intent is realized throughout all project phases. Candidates must be highly organized and have excellent written, and verbal communication skills.


Essential Job Functions and Leadership Responsibilities:

  1. Assist Project Managers in the management and coordination of project activities and communications
  2. Create scope of work, fee schedules, and timetables for proposals and contracts
  3. Provide regular internal, consultant, and client communications including meeting minutes
  4. Develop proposal requests for external design consultants and make hiring recommendations
  5. Monitor progress throughout entire design and construction process
  6. Assist with marketing and sales efforts
  7. Support the coordination and management of projects
  8. Research information as required
  9. Perform project administrative tasks such as preparing invoices, estimates, scheduling meetings, etc.
  10. Track and report on project progress.
  11. Project scheduling, tracking, and reporting.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Experience in project entitlement, relationship development with municipal officials, and presentation to local planning commissions and boards
  • Strong communication and management skills
  • Understanding of design and construction process and knowledge of building codes
  • Exceptional organizational skills and the ability to manage multiple projects and tasks simultaneously
  • Ability to work effectively in a team environment
  • Excellent computer skills and pro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Outlook, Powerpoint, Project)


Additional Preferred Skills:

  • Associate's or Bachelor's degree in architecture or related field or relevant work experience
  • Possess or have the ability to acquire an architect's license
  • Knowledge of design programs such as Autocad, Revit, Bluebeam, Sketchup, and Photoshop
  • Experience in healthcare, multi-family residential, and retail design
